Cách dễ nhất bạn có thể làm là:
- Lưu chuỗi kết nối của bạn trong app.config là điều hoàn toàn phổ biến
- Biên dịch Dự án của bạn với cài đặt Bản phát hành
- Lấy tệp .exe của bạn từ thư mục / bin / release / ..
- Cơ sở dữ liệu phải được kết nối thông qua chuỗi kết nối. Nếu cơ sở dữ liệu không được kết nối qua mạng, bạn cũng cần triển khai nó.
- Đảm bảo rằng khách hàng của bạn đã cài đặt .Net Framework
Nếu bạn thực sự cần một setup.exe để cài đặt phần mềm của mình, bạn có thể tạo một dự án mới thuộc loại setup-programmm. Xem điều này liên kết để mô tả.
Nếu bạn không muốn người dùng của mình nhìn thấy các kết nối, bạn có thể sử dụng một ConnectionStringBuilder. Chỉ lưu một phần của chuỗi kết nối của bạn vào app.config và tạo phần còn lại thông qua Quellcode. Xem MSDN- Bài báo .